THE LAURIE FRANK COLLECTION

Fine Art paintings, prints, photography and sculpture. Artists include Picasso, Salgado, Venard, Tim Nordin, Frederick Hart, Konstantin Kakanais, Long-Bin Chen, Robert Stivers, Andy Moses, Lisa Rinzler, Horace Bristol, Gisela Getty, Peter Suschitzky, a large collection of Belle Epoque and French Art Deco posters and more.
